Abstract

Purpose: The Life Participation Approach to Aphasia (LPAA) supports the notion of personalized intervention for individuals who are affected by aphasia. However, knowledge about LPAA among speech-language therapists (SLTs), professionals who support the communication rehabilitation of people with aphasia, is unknown. SLTs with an established understanding of LPAA may be more likely to apply the approach in their practices. However, there is a lack of valid and reliable tools to measure SLTs' knowledge about LPAA. We developed and evaluated the validity and reliability of a new tool to assess SLTs' knowledge of the LPAA.

Materials and methods: An initial scale was constructed and validated by a panel of LPAA experts. The scale was revised based on the recommendations from the panel. A total of 59 SLT participants completed the revised version on the Qualtrics Online Survey Platform.

Results: The scale achieved a Cronbach's alpha value of 0.73. The deletion of two items increased the alpha value to 0.80 and raised the total accuracy score.

Conclusions: The LPAA Knowledge Scale is a valid tool with good internal consistency to measure the knowledge of SLTs about the LPAA. This scale may be used to evaluate the effectiveness of LPAA training for SLTs, as well as a self-assessment tool for SLTs to reflect on the application of LPAA in their practices.
